Hosted by FBC Okeechobee Senior Pastor Mark McCarter, this podcast digs into the Bible on a deeper level than you normally do in a typical sermon. The goal of Mark and his cohost, his wife Marie, is to open up parts of the Bible that aren't as well known or discussed.
